Went for a walk at Sugarcreek Metropark in Montgomery co. Visited the "Three Sisters", three giant white oaks that have been here for over 500 yrs. I would love to garden but my yard is a swamp. I think our area is moving into wet and dry seasons instead of four seasons. All winter it rains or snows and not a drop during the summer. So, I have to get all the gardening in during a brief June/Oct period before it is either cement in the yard or swamp.
